Is Paris, France right for your trip?

Best when the trip is about museums, food, walking neighborhoods, and classic Europe atmosphere.

Paris is right for culture-first travelers who will plan timed entries and accept higher accommodation costs. It is weaker for travelers who want spontaneous low-cost comfort in peak season.

Choose Paris for

Culture-heavy first Europe tripCouplesMuseum travelersTrain-based EuropeFood with planning

Less ideal for

Low-stress peak summerLarge rooms on a small budgetCar-based sightseeing

Advantages

  • World-class museums
  • Excellent public transit
  • Food budgets can be controlled
  • Strong rail alternatives

Tradeoffs

  • Hotels are the major swing factor
  • Major sights need timed planning
  • Restaurant costs climb fast in central zones

Main budget risk

Central hotel rates and peak museum queues can force expensive last-minute choices.

Concrete local costs in Paris

Airport rail transfer

CAD 18-25

Usually better value than taxis.

Metro ride

CAD 3-5

Best daily budget control.

Bakery breakfast

CAD 7-12

Useful way to offset dinner costs.

Major museum

CAD 25-40

Timed tickets reduce wasted time.

Bistro dinner

CAD 35-65

Neighborhood choice matters.

How to save on a trip to Paris

Stay one metro ride from the Seine

Impact: Materially lowers hotel pressure

Tradeoff: Adds transit time

Best for Museum travelers

Use bakeries and fixed-price lunches

Impact: Controls food spend

Tradeoff: Less restaurant variety at dinner

Best for Food planners

Group paid museums by day

Impact: Reduces wasted transit and queues

Tradeoff: Requires timed planning

Best for Culture-first trips
